I. Introduction to the International Division

Approved in 1999, the International Division of No.2 High School of East China Normal University (Zhangjiang Campus) is one of the earliest schools for international education in Shanghai and a member unit of UNESCO. The International Division is on the same campus as the Domestic Division of No.2 High School of East China Normal University (ECNU), which has been enjoying a glorious reputation for half a century. While completing junior and senior high school education, the enrolled foreign and overseas students also enjoy all resources of No.2 High School of East China Normal University, which is an experimental and demonstrative high school directly under the Ministry of Education! Together with the Domestic Division of the No.2 High School of ECNU, the International Division strives to practice the common development goals of cultivating top-notch innovative talents, building the world-class senior high school, and continuously accelerating the internationalization process.

The International Division is renowned both domestically and internationally for its strong educational strength, comprehensive curriculum system that combines Eastern and Western elements, growth support system that caters to the individual needs of each student, and meticulous family-style care for students. It has attracted students from various countries and regions such as the United States, Japan, Singapore, Malaysia, the Netherlands, Australia, New Zealand, Canada, Indonesia, Sweden, Italy, the Philippines, South Korea, Hong Kong, Macau, and Taiwan. It has also become the first choice for returnees’ children, accompanying children of foreign personnel, and overseas students. Over the years, all graduates of the International Division have been admitted to well-known universities both in China and abroad for further studies.

The school has always been committed to enhancing students’ international communication ability and competitiveness, strengthening the education of international understanding, and taking the training of international talents who have international perspectives, know international rules and are willing to participate in international exchanges as the educational goals. Based on good reputation and unique school running style, the International Division has also become the national “Chinese International Promotion Base for Primary and Secondary Schools”, and “Shanghai Municipality Chinese Education Base”. It is the earliest Hanyu Shuiping Kaoshi (HSK) center established in secondary schools throughout the country and has built the first Chinese international education and HSK testing center building in primary and secondary schools in the country. II.Course Introduction for Hong Kong, Macao and Taiwan Class

The Senior High School courses for Hong Kong, Macao, and Taiwan class have been offered since 2004, with the teaching outline of the “Examination Course for the Joint Recruitment of Overseas Chinese and Students from Hong Kong, Macao, and Taiwan Regions by Universities in the People’s Republic of China”, providing specialized and customized courses for students taking this examination. Over the years, excellent results have been achieved.

  1. Core courses: closely follow the exam outline, and provide all courses in Chinese, Mathematics, English, Physics, Chemistry, History, and Geography for the first year of Senior High School. According to exam requirements, the second semester of the first year of Senior High School begins with the division of liberal arts and sciences. Sciences class covers courses of Chinese, Mathematics, English, Physics, Chemistry while Liberal Arts class covers Chinese, Mathematics, English, History, Geography.
  2. Quality courses: In order to implement quality education and promote students’ comprehensive development, in addition to core courses, courses such as Biology, Physical Education, Psychology, and Fine arts are offered.
  3. Expansion courses: Pursuing excellence, developing potential, and laying a foundation for life are among the core educational philosophy. To meet this, the school has established dozens of clubs and elective courses such as Drama Club, Mini Film Club, Artificial Intelligence Programming Club, Model United Nations, Unmanned Aerial Vehicle (UAV) Club, Basketball Club, Football Club, and Badminton Club, to meet the diverse needs of students. Moreover, the Chinese youth academy of sciences and other institutions provide a good platform for students to conduct project research and innovative development.
